Chief Financial OfficerOffice Outlet Uk Aug 2017 - Apr 2019High Wycombe, England, United Kingdom1. SituationThe investor was tasked with separating a heavily loss-making retail business caused by structural property issues and poor multi-channel retail controls; annual EBITDA losses of (c£25m). 2. TaskRecruited in Aug 2017 to support the CEO (appointed Mar 17) with - separation from a large American global multinational,- to build and deliver a strategic turnaround plan,- strengthen the perception of the finance function via credible numbers and building investor relations. 3. Result The plan delivered the following:i) Radical overhaul of all business processes and ways of working that addressed poor financial controls and reporting.ii) Stabilised systems and controls following re-platform. iii) Introduced robust Short Term Cash Flow Management and Working Capital routines. This enabled the business to operate with a c63% reduction in stockholding from £40m to £15m and improved stock turn from 1.3 to 4.5 turns per annum. This was achieved whilst delivering improved availability online and in-store whilst maintaining margins.iv) Improved perception of the finance function by building rapport and trust with investor via regular dialogue and providing reliable informationv) Supported CEO to build and develop a high-quality leadership teamvi) Delivered a multi-channel customer proposition from scratch (the separated entity was a high street B2C pure-play)vii) Successfully migrated all systems to a brand new IT platform, built a new product ranging and supply chain solution -

Chief Financial Officer (Interim)Bathstore May 2012 - Jun 2013WatfordFollowing Bathstore's acquisition by Private Equity Firm Endless LLP from Wolseley plc brought in by investors in May 2012 (for 2nd assignment) to lead Finance Function Separation Project (plus related Corporate Activities). Successfully- Recruited and established new Finance Function/Team completing first Month End and Year End by July 2012 delivering transition as per TSA timetable and achieving clean audit sign off by October 2012.- Implemented fit for purpose corporate activities including Treasury, FX Management, Risk, Company Secretarial and Board Governance. - Changed culture, embedding key disciplines/controls expected within Private Equity environment e.g. STCF, Funds Flow Forecasting, cash and working capital focus.- Supported CEO to implement turnaround plan e.g. delivered 10% yoy top line growth and develop 3 Year Strategic Plan underpinned by detailed Operating Plan.- Facilitated Commercial Teams in piloting/implementing an extended range of new activities to grow the top line e.g. tiles, splash panels, installations, online channel and absorbing a bolt on acquisition; whilst securing and protecting the core business with the provision of quality MIS and KPIs from the Finance Function MIS Team. - Developed and managed key relationships Investors, Board, Banks, Credit Insurers, Advisers (Audit, Legal & Tax).
